DIAGNOSTIC STARTING POINT - A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ION SHIFT LOCK CONTROL

Begin the system diagnosis by reviewing the A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ION SHIFT LOCK CONTROL DESCRIPTION & OPERATION . Reviewing the Description and Operation information will help you determine the correct symptom diagnostic procedure when a malfunction exists. Reviewing the Description and Operation information will also help you determine if the condition described by the customer is normal operation. Refer to SYMPTOMS - A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ION SHIFT LOCK CONTROL in order to identify the correct procedure for diagnosing the system and where the procedure is located.

SYMPTOMS - A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ION SHIFT LOCK CONTROL

Important: Review the system operation in order to familiarize yourself with the system functions. Refer to A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ION SHIFT LOCK CONTROL DESCRIPTION & OPERATION .

Visual/Physical Inspection

  1. Inspect for aftermarket devices which could affect the operation of the automatic transmission shift lock control system. Refer to «CHECKING AFTERMARKET ACCESSORIES»(ref-186703-S26730152142005090100000) in Wiring Systems.
  2. Inspect the easily accessible or visible system components for obvious damage or conditions which could cause the symptom.

Scheme 118: Removal Procedure

  1. Remove the bezel. Refer to BEZEL REPLACEMENT - INSTRUMENT PANEL (I/P) CLUSTER in Instrument Panel, Gages, and Console.
  2. Remove the steering column trim covers. Refer to STEERING COLUMN TRIM COVERS REPLACEMENT in Steering Wheel and Column.
  3. Remove the instrument panel trim panel. Refer to TRIM PANEL REPLACEMENT - INSTRUMENT PANEL (I/P) CENTER in Instrument Panel, Gages, and Console.
  4. Remove the front floor trim plate. Refer to TRIM PLATE REPLACEMENT - FRONT FLOOR CONSOLE in Instrument Panel, Gages, and Console.
  5. Remove the front floor console cover. Refer to CONSOLE REPLACEMENT - FRONT FLOOR in Instrument Panel, Gages, and Console.
  6. Disconnect the park lock cable from the shift lock lever.
  7. Disconnect the park lock cable from the shift lever plate.
  8. Disconnect the cable clamp.
  9. Turn the ignition switch to the ACC or Run position.
  10. Using a screwdriver, disconnect the cable from the upper bracket.
  11. Turn the ignition switch to the OFF position.

Scheme 122: Installation Procedure

  1. Turn the ignition switch to the ACC or RUN position.
  2. Connect the cable to the upper bracket.
  3. Connect the cable clamp.
  4. Shift the manual selector to Neutral.
  5. Using a small screwdriver, unlock the lock tab on the cable adjustment assembly (1).
  6. Install the park lock cable through the hole of the shift lever plate, then press the retainer into the shift lever plate.
  7. Connect the park lock cable to the shift lock lever.
  8. Ensure that the ignition switch is in the ACC or RUN position and the manual lever is in the Neutral position.
  9. Press the lock tab on the cable adjustment assembly.
  10. Check park lock cable for proper operation.
  11. Install the front floor console cover. Refer to CONSOLE REPLACEMENT - FRONT FLOOR in Instrument Panel, Gages, and Console.
  12. Install the front floor trim plate. Refer to TRIM PLATE REPLACEMENT - FRONT FLOOR CONSOLE in Instrument Panel, Gages, and Console.
  13. Install the instrument panel trim panel. Refer to TRIM PANEL REPLACEMENT - INSTRUMENT PANEL (I/P) CENTER in Instrument Panel, Gages, and Console.
  14. Install the steering column trim covers. Refer to STEERING COLUMN TRIM COVERS REPLACEMENT in Steering Wheel and Column.
  15. Install the bezel. Refer to BEZEL REPLACEMENT - INSTRUMENT PANEL (I/P) CLUSTER in Instrument Panel, Gages, and Console.
